Comprehending the Railroad-Asthma Connection
The association between railways and asthma is multifaceted, incorporating both occupational and environmental factors. Let's check out the crucial components:
1. Occupational Hazards for Railroad Workers:
For those used in the railroad industry, the threat of developing asthma and other respiratory illnesses is substantially raised due to direct exposure to a range of harmful substances. These occupational hazards consist of:
- Diesel Exhaust: Diesel locomotives, the workhorses of modern-day rail transport, discharge an intricate mixture of gases and particle matter. Diesel exhaust particles are known asthma sets off, efficient in causing air passage inflammation and exacerbating pre-existing respiratory conditions. Employees in backyards, maintenance centers, and even engine engineers in older models deal with considerable direct exposure.
- Asbestos: Historically, asbestos was thoroughly used in locomotives, rail cars, and facilities for insulation and fireproofing. Railroad workers, especially mechanics, carmen, and those involved in demolition or repair, were exposed to asbestos fibers. Asbestos is a reputable reason for lung diseases, including asbestosis, lung cancer, and mesothelioma attorneys cancer, however it can likewise contribute to asthma and airway irritation.
- Silica Dust: Track upkeep and construction activities produce significant amounts of silica dust, specifically throughout ballast handling and grinding operations. Breathing in crystalline silica can lead to silicosis, a major lung illness, and can also aggravate the air passages, making individuals more prone to asthma and other breathing issues.
- Coal Dust: In the period of steam engines and even in modern coal transport, coal dust exposure has been and continues to be a concern. Inhaling coal dust can cause coal worker's pneumoconiosis ("black lung") and contribute to chronic bronchitis and asthma.
- Creosote and Wood Preservatives: Creosote, a preservative used to deal with wooden railroad ties, releases volatile natural compounds (VOCs) and polycyclic aromatic hydrocarbons (PAHs). These chemicals are breathing irritants and possible asthma activates. Workers managing treated ties or working in areas where creosote is used may be exposed.
- Welding Fumes: Welding is a common practice in railroad repair and maintenance. Welding fumes consist of metal particles and gases that can aggravate the breathing system and add to asthma advancement, particularly in welders and those operating in proximity to welding activities.
- Mold and Biological Agents: In damp or poorly ventilated railway environments, mold development can occur, launching spores that are potent allergens and asthma triggers.
2. Environmental Impacts on Residents Near Railroads:
Beyond occupational threats, living near railroad tracks or freight yards can likewise increase the danger of asthma and breathing problems due to ecological pollution:
- Air Pollution from Trains: Train operations, specifically in freight yards and heavily trafficked passages, contribute to local air contamination. Diesel exhaust from locomotives, together with particulate matter from brake dust and the resuspension of track debris, can deteriorate air quality and exacerbate asthma in nearby communities, especially impacting children and the senior.
- Sound pollution: While not straight triggering asthma, chronic noise contamination from trains can contribute to tension and sleep disturbances, which can indirectly affect immune function and possibly make people more vulnerable to breathing diseases or exacerbate existing conditions.
- Proximity to Industrial Sites: Railroads frequently go through or near commercial areas, freight backyards, and railyards. These places can be sources of extra air toxins, including commercial emissions and fugitive dust, which can further contribute to respiratory issues in surrounding property locations.
The Legal Landscape and Settlements
Acknowledging the harmful health impacts related to railroad work and living environments, affected individuals have actually looked for legal option to obtain payment for their suffering and medical expenses. The legal landscape in the United States, especially concerning railroad employee health, is often governed by the Federal Employers Liability Act (FELA).
FELA, unlike state employees' compensation laws, enables railroad employees to sue their companies for neglect if they can prove that their employer's neglect triggered their injury or health problem. This has actually been an essential opportunity for railroad workers suffering from asthma and other breathing diseases to look for settlements from railroad companies.
Settlements in railroad asthma cases frequently include demonstrating a direct link in between the worker's direct exposure to hazardous compounds and the development or exacerbation of their asthma. This can be complicated and requires medical paperwork, professional statement, and frequently, historic records of working conditions and prospective direct exposures at specific railroad sites.
For residents living near railways, legal opportunities for settlements are typically less defined and may involve environmental tort claims or class-action lawsuits against railroad business or accountable celebrations for ecological contamination. These cases can be challenging, requiring substantial scientific evidence to establish a direct causal link in between railroad-related pollution and asthma in a specific neighborhood.
Ongoing Concerns and Mitigation Efforts
While awareness of the health threats related to railways and asthma has grown, and guidelines have actually been executed in some areas, concerns stay. Modern diesel engines are generally cleaner than older designs, and some railways are checking out alternative fuels and innovations to minimize emissions. Nevertheless, tradition contamination from past practices and ongoing exposures in particular professions still posture threats.
Efforts to mitigate the effect of railroads on asthma consist of:
- Improved Ventilation and Respiratory Protection: In occupational settings, carrying out much better ventilation systems in maintenance facilities and supplying respirators to workers exposed to dust, diesel exhaust, and other airborne threats can lower direct exposure levels.
- Emission Reduction Technologies: Railroad companies are adopting cleaner diesel engines, checking out alternative fuels like biofuels and hydrogen, and executing technologies like diesel particulate filters to reduce emissions.
- Ecological Monitoring and Regulations: Increased tracking of air quality near railway lines and stricter ecological guidelines for railroad operations can help secure communities from contamination.
- Land Use Planning and Buffer Zones: Urban preparing that incorporates buffer zones in between property areas and significant railway lines or freight yards can assist lessen exposure to noise and air contamination.
- Medical Surveillance and Early Detection: Implementing medical surveillance programs for railroad workers and residents in high-risk areas can assist identify respiratory issues early and facilitate timely intervention and treatment.
